Filing History

IRS 990 filing history for Danbury Forest Community Association showing financial trends over 14 years of public records:

Over 14 years of IRS 990 filings (2010–2023), Danbury Forest Community Association's revenue has grown by 34.7%, moving from $300K to $404K. Total assets increased by 40.4% over the same period, from $512K to $719K. Total functional expenses fell by 2.4%, from $350K to $341K. In its most recent filing year (2023), Danbury Forest Community Association reported a surplus of $62K, with revenue exceeding expenses. The organization holds $107K in liabilities against $719K in assets (debt-to-asset ratio: 14.8%), resulting in net assets of $612K.

Data Sources and Methodology

This transparency report for Danbury Forest Community Association is generated by NonprofitSpending's AI analysis engine. The data is sourced from publicly available IRS 990 filings accessed through the ProPublica Nonprofit Explorer API and IRS electronic filing records. The Mission Score, spending breakdown, and other analytical insights are produced by artificial intelligence and should be used as one of multiple factors when evaluating a nonprofit organization.

IRS 990 forms are annual information returns that most tax-exempt organizations must file with the IRS. These forms provide detailed financial information including revenue, expenses, assets, liabilities, and compensation of officers. NonprofitSpending processes this data to provide accessible transparency reports for donors, researchers, and the general public.
